Key Facts

  • A Lover's Concerto received the gold record[3].
  • A Lover's Concerto's instance of is recorded as single[4].
  • A Lover's Concerto's genre is pop music[5].
  • A Lover's Concerto was performed by The Toys[6].
  • A Lover's Concerto's record label is recorded as DynoVoice Records[7].
  • A Lover's Concerto's country of origin is recorded as United States[8].
  • A Lover's Concerto was released on August 24, 1965[9].
  • A Lover's Concerto's single taken from the album or EP is recorded as The Toys Sing "A Lover's Concerto" and "Attack!"[10].
